jabonar — Spanish conjugation
to soap
Indicative
Present (Presente) Regular
The present tense is the most versatile tense in Spanish. It covers actions happening right now, habitual actions, and even near-future plans. One form does the work of three English constructions.
Ella habla inglés — She speaks / is speaking English
| Pronoun | Spanish | English |
|---|---|---|
| yo | jabono | I soap |
| tú | jabonas | you soap |
| vos | jabonás | you soap |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abona | he/she/it soaps |
| nosotros | jabonamos | we soap |
| vosotros | jabonáis | you (pl.) soap |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| jabonan | they soap |
Preterite (Pretérito indefinido) Regular
Used for completed past actions with a defined endpoint — a single event, a series of events, or an action that interrupted another. Common with time expressions like ayer, el lunes, una vez.
Ella habló de ti ayer — She spoke about you yesterday
| Pronoun | Spanish | English |
|---|---|---|
| yo | jaboné | I soaped |
| tú | jabonaste | you soaped |
| vos | jabonaste | you soaped |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abonó | he/she/it soaped |
| nosotros | jabonamos | we soaped |
| vosotros | jabonasteis | you (pl.) soaped |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| jabonaron | they soaped |
Imperfect (Pretérito imperfecto) Regular
Describes ongoing or habitual past states — what things were like, background context, what used to happen. Contrasts with the preterite which marks completed events.
Cuando era niño vivía en Valencia — When I was a child I lived in Valencia
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| jabonaba |
| tú | jabonabas |
| vos | jabonabas |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abonaba |
| nosotros | jabonábamos |
| vosotros | jabonabais |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| jabonaban |
Conditional (Condicional) Regular
Expresses hypothetical actions, polite requests, and what would happen under certain conditions. Also used for reported speech about the future from a past perspective.
¿Podrías ayudarme? — Could you help me?
| Pronoun | Spanish | English |
|---|---|---|
| yo | jabonaría | I would soap |
| tú | jabonarías | you would soap |
| vos | jabonarías | you would soap |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abonaría | he/she/it would soap |
| nosotros | jabonaríamos | we would soap |
| vosotros | jabonaríais | you (pl.) would soap |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| jabonarían | they would soap |
Future (Futuro) Regular
Expresses future actions, predictions, and probability about the present. Formed with the full infinitive as stem for most verbs. In spoken Spanish, ir a + infinitive is often preferred for near future.
Ella hablará en conferencia mañana — She will speak at the conference tomorrow
| Pronoun | Spanish | English |
|---|---|---|
| yo | jabonaré | I will soap |
| tú | jabonarás | you will soap |
| vos | jabonarás | you will soap |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abonará | he/she/it will soap |
| nosotros | jabonaremos | we will soap |
| vosotros | jabonaréis | you (pl.) will soap |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| jabonarán | they will soap |
Present perfect (Pretérito perfecto) Regular
A compound past tense linking a past action to the present moment — something that has happened and still feels recent or relevant. More common in Spain than Latin America where preterite is preferred.
Hoy he hablado con el jefe — Today I have spoken with the boss
| Pronoun | Spanish | English |
|---|---|---|
| yo | he jabonado | I have soaped |
| tú | has jabonado | you have soaped |
| vos | has jabonado | you have soaped |
| él/ella/Ud. | ha jabonado | he/she/it has soaped |
| nosotros | hemos jabonado | we have soaped |
| vosotros | habéis jabonado | you (pl.) have soaped |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| han jabonado | they have soaped |
Pluperfect (Pretérito pluscuamperfecto) Regular
The past of the past — describes an action that was already completed before another past event happened. Always implies a reference point in the past.
Ya había hablado cuando llegaste — She had already spoken when you arrived
| Pronoun | Spanish | English |
|---|---|---|
| yo | había jabonado | I had soaped |
| tú | habías jabonado | you had soaped |
| vos | habías jabonado | you had soaped |
| él/ella/Ud. | había jabonado | he/she/it had soaped |
| nosotros | habíamos jabonado | we had soaped |
| vosotros | habíais jabonado | you (pl.) had soaped |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| habían jabonado | they had soaped |
Conditional perfect (Condicional perfecto) Regular
Expresses what would have happened — actions that were possible but did not occur, or regrets about the past. Formed with conditional of haber + past participle.
Habría hablado, pero no me dejaron — I would have spoken, but they did not let me
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| habría jabonado |
| tú | habrías jabonado |
| vos | habrías jabonado |
| él/ella/Ud. | habría jabonado |
| nosotros | habríamos jabonado |
| vosotros | habríais jabonado |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| habrían jabonado |
Future perfect (Futuro perfecto) Regular
Describes an action that will have been completed by a certain point in the future, or expresses probability about a recent past action.
Para el lunes habré terminado — By Monday I will have finished
| Pronoun | Spanish | English |
|---|---|---|
| yo | habré jabonado | I will have soaped |
| tú | habrás jabonado | you will have soaped |
| vos | habrás jabonado | you will have soaped |
| él/ella/Ud. | habrá jabonado | he/she/it will have soaped |
| nosotros | habremos jabonado | we will have soaped |
| vosotros | habréis jabonado | you (pl.) will have soaped |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| habrán jabonado | they will have soaped |
Subjunctive
Present subjunctive (Subjuntivo presente) Regular
Used in subordinate clauses after expressions of desire, doubt, emotion, necessity, or impersonal statements. Triggered by a change of subject between the main and subordinate clause.
Espero que hable — I hope she speaks
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| jabone |
| tú | jabones |
| vos | jabones |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abone |
| nosotros | jabonemos |
| vosotros | jabonéis |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| jabonen |
Imperfect subjunctive (-ra) (Subjuntivo imperfecto (-ra)) Regular
The past subjunctive used after past main verbs, in if-clauses with conditional, and for polite softening. The -ra form is more common in everyday speech than the -se form.
Si pudiera, lo haría — If I could, I would do it
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| jabonara |
| tú | jabonaras |
| vos | jabonaras |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abonara |
| nosotros | jabonáramos |
| vosotros | jabonarais |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| jabonaran |
Imperfect subjunctive (-se) (Subjuntivo imperfecto (-se)) Regular
The alternative past subjunctive form. Interchangeable with -ra in most contexts but slightly more literary or formal. Both forms are grammatically correct in all regions.
Si pudiese, lo haría — If I could, I would do it
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| jabonase |
| tú | jabonases |
| vos | jabonases |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abonase |
| nosotros | jabonásemos |
| vosotros | jabonaseis |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| jabonasen |
Perfect subjunctive (Pretérito perfecto de subjuntivo) Regular
A compound subjunctive that expresses completed actions in a subjunctive context — used after present or future main verbs expressing doubt, emotion or desire.
Dudo que ya haya llegado — I doubt she has already arrived
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| haya jabonado |
| tú | hayas jabonado |
| vos | hayas jabonado |
| él/ella/Ud. | haya jabonado |
| nosotros | hayamos jabonado |
| vosotros | hayáis jabonado |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| hayan jabonado |
Pluperfect subjunctive (Pluscuamperfecto de subjuntivo) Regular
Expresses what had happened in hypothetical or unreal past contexts — the subjunctive equivalent of the pluperfect. Common in contrary-to-fact past conditions.
Si hubiera hablado, lo habrían creído — If she had spoken, they would have believed her
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| hubiera jabonado |
| tú | hubieras jabonado |
| vos | hubieras jabonado |
| él/ella/Ud. | hubiera jabonado |
| nosotros | hubiéramos jabonado |
| vosotros | hubierais jabonado |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| hubieran jabonado |
Other forms
Imperative (affirmative) (Imperativo afirmativo) Regular
Direct commands and instructions. The imperative only exists for tú, usted, nosotros, vosotros and ustedes — yo has no command form. Affirmative and negative forms use different conjugations.
Habla más despacio — Speak more slowly
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| tú | jabona |
| vos | jaboná |
| él/ella/Ud. | jabone |
| nosotros | jabonemos |
| vosotros | jabonad |
| ustedes | jabonen |
Imperative (negative) (Imperativo negativo) Regular
Negative commands use the subjunctive forms for all persons. Formed with no + present subjunctive. This applies to all persons including tú where the affirmative uses a different form.
No hables tan rápido — Do not speak so fast
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| tú | no jabones |
| vos | no jabones |
| él/ella/Ud. | no jabone |
| nosotros | no jabonemos |
| vosotros | no jabonéis |
| ustedes | no jabonen |
Present progressive (Presente progresivo) Regular
Emphasises that an action is happening right now at this very moment. Less common than in English since the present tense already covers ongoing actions in Spanish.
Estoy hablando contigo — I am speaking with you
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| estoy jabonando |
| tú | estás jabonando |
| vos | estás jabonando |
| él/ella/Ud. | está jabonando |
| nosotros | estamos jabonando |
| vosotros | estáis jabonando |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| están jabonando |
Preterite progressive (Pretérito indefinido progresivo) Regular
Describes an action that was in progress throughout a completed past period. Uses the preterite of estar + gerund to emphasise the ongoing nature within a defined timeframe.
Estuvo hablando toda la tarde — He was talking all afternoon
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| estuve jabonando |
| tú | estuviste jabonando |
| vos | estuviste jabonando |
| él/ella/Ud. | estuvo jabonando |
| nosotros | estuvimos jabonando |
| vosotros | estuvisteis jabonando |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| estuvieron jabonando |
Imperfect progressive (Pretérito imperfecto progresivo) Regular
Emphasises an ongoing background action using the imperfect of estar + gerund. Layered on top of the imperfect which already conveys continuity — used for extra emphasis on the progressive nature.
Estaba hablando cuando entró — I was speaking when he came in
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| estaba jabonando |
| tú | estabas jabonando |
| vos | estabas jabonando |
| él/ella/Ud. | estaba jabonando |
| nosotros | estábamos jabonando |
| vosotros | estabais jabonando |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| estaban jabonando |
Conditional progressive (Condicional progresivo) Regular
Expresses what would be in progress under hypothetical conditions. Uses the conditional of estar + gerund. Less common but used for emphasis on the ongoing nature of a hypothetical action.
Estaría hablando ahora si pudiera — I would be speaking now if I could
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| estaría jabonando |
| tú | estarías jabonando |
| vos | estarías jabonando |
| él/ella/Ud. | estaría jabonando |
| nosotros | estaríamos jabonando |
| vosotros | estaríais jabonando |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| estarían jabonando |
Future progressive (Futuro progresivo) Regular
Describes an action that will be in progress at a future point, or expresses probability about an ongoing present action. Uses the future of estar + gerund.
Mañana a esta hora estaré viajando — At this time tomorrow I will be travelling
| Pronoun | Spanish |
|---|---|
| yo | estaré jabonando |
| tú | estarás jabonando |
| vos | estarás jabonando |
| él/ella/Ud. | estará jabonando |
| nosotros | estaremos jabonando |
| vosotros | estaréis jabonando |
| ellos/ellas/Uds. | estarán jabonando |
